Top off on pet supplies in the best pet stores in Dubai Numerous on the web pet stores in Dubai Present you with a possibility to shop for all pet problems Together with the ease and comfort of your house. Uncover a list of our top tips on the best https://clivea924qxc3.weblogco.com/profile